Information Systems Outsourcing Reasons and Risks: Review and Evolution

Abstract: The present paper proposes a set of outsourcing reasons and risks, subsequently assessing them in the case of major Spanish companies through a survey that was replicated twice. In order to achieve these aims, a questionnaire was administered to the IS managers of the largest Spanish firms. The longitudinal analysis allows us not only to draw trends but also to evaluate the degree of continuity and change in outsourcing reasons and risks. “…The comparison of risks and benefits was also used in the study of IT procurement. Hidden costs and several security problems were considered risks (Earl ; Kaynak, Tatoglu, and Kula ); while in other studies (Gonzalez, Gasco, and Llopis ; Kaynak, Tatoglu, and Kula ; Kremic, Tukel, and Rom ), the cost advantage and quality improvement were considered the benefits in the research of IT procurement and IS outsourcing. Some researchers (Gewald and Dibbern ; Jurison ) consider the primary risk of outsourcing to be companies that cannot manage their own IS, while some IT procurement studies (Kannabiran and Dharmalingam ) considered the immature capability of the organization in adopting IT as the risk factor.…”

“…For instance, Brender and Markov (2013) focused on risk and control analysis with a sample of Swiss companies concerning their prospective adoption of public cloud services. In another research surveying 329 Spanish companies, Gonzalez, Gasco, and Llopis (2009) proposed top 10 reasons and 11 main risks of ITO and compared the ranking results in 2001 and 2006. Based on their findings, no dramatic changes seem to have taken place in the interval period.…”
